Are people in Bloomington older or younger than people in Notre Dame?
- The Median Age in Bloomington is 3.9 years older than in Notre Dame.

Are housing costs cheaper in Bloomington or Notre Dame?
- Bloomington housing costs are 110.2% more expensive than Notre Dame hous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Bloomington or Notre Dame?
- The average commute for residents of Bloomington is 4.9 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Notre Dame.

Things to do in Notre Dame?
Living in Notre Dame, IN is a unique experience. The town is steeped in history and culture, from the University of Notre Dame to the beautiful downtown area. The small-town atmosphere brings a sense of community and togetherness that you can't find anywhere else. Residents have access to various activities and amenities, including parks, tennis courts, and golf courses for those who enjoy the outdoors. With its convenient location near South Bend, IN, residents can take advantage of nearby shopping and dining options as well as entertainment venues like the Morris Performing Arts Center and the Covelli Center. Whether you are a student looking to attend college or an individual looking for a great place to call home, Notre Dame has something for everyone.

Things to do in Bloomington?
Bloomington, Indiana is located in Monroe county providing an impressive blend of cultural and outdoor events such as hiking at Griffy Lake Nature Preserve or visiting the Mathers Museum of World Cultures.
